Understanding Emotional Well-Being: A Comprehensive Guide

Emotional well-being is an essential element of overall health that influences how individuals believe, feel, and act. It includes a large range of factors, from the ability to deal with stress to the capacity for joy and satisfaction. In this extensive guide, we will look into the parts of emotional well-being, its significance, how to promote it, and frequently asked concerns surrounding the subject.


What is Emotional Well-Being?

Emotional well-being refers to the individual's ability to control their emotions, recognize and reveal sensations appropriately, and manage life's challenges. It is not simply the lack of psychological disorders but rather a procedure of how people experience life, including the balance of favorable and unfavorable emotions.

Importance of Emotional Well-Being

Emotional well-being significantly impacts numerous aspects of life, including relationships, performance, and general physical health. Below are a number of reasons fostering emotional well-being is vital:

  1. Enhances Quality of Life: High emotional well-being contributes to greater complete satisfaction and satisfaction in individual and professional lives.
  2. Improves Physical Health: Emotional distress can result in different health issues, consisting of heart problem and compromised immune functions. A positive frame of mind fosters better health.
  3. Boosts Resilience: Individuals with good emotional health are most likely to cope efficiently with stress and recover from life's obstacles.

Strategies for Fostering Emotional Well-Being

Cultivating emotional well-being is a proactive procedure that includes numerous techniques. Here are some crucial practices:

1. Practice Mindfulness and Meditation

Mindfulness practices encourage a state of awareness and existence, enabling individuals to much better comprehend their ideas and sensations.

Activities:

  • Guided meditation
  • Deep-breathing workouts
  • Yoga

2. Build Strong Relationships

Healthy relationships work as a support group during bumpy rides. Investing time in nurturing relationships can enhance emotional health.

Tips:

  • Communicate honestly with good friends and enjoyed ones.
  • Take part in social activities and group events.
  • Practice compassion and active listening.

3. Stay Physically Active

Exercise releases endorphins, frequently referred to as "feel-good" hormones, which can help improve mood and minimize stress.

Options include:

  • Walking or jogging
  • Group sports
  • Dance classes

4. Set Realistic Goals

Setting possible individual and professional goals promotes a sense of accomplishment and function. It's necessary to break down bigger goals into manageable jobs.

5. Look For Professional Help if Needed

Professional assistance from psychologists or counselors can offer needed tools and methods for dealing with emotional distress.


Frequently Asked Questions about Emotional Well-Being

Q1: How can I improve my emotional well-being?

Improving emotional well-being includes self-care, constructing strong relationships, practicing mindfulness, setting reasonable objectives, and keeping physical health.

Q2: What are the signs of bad emotional well-being?

Signs might consist of persistent unhappiness, anxiety, irritation, difficulties in relationships, and a lack of interest in activities as soon as delighted in.

Q3: Can emotional well-being affect physical health?

Yes, emotional well-being plays a substantial role in physical health. Poor emotional health can lead to stress-related conditions such as hypertension and can adversely impact immune functions.

Q4: Are there any particular activities that promote emotional well-being?

Activities like journaling, taking part in pastimes, volunteering, and costs time in nature can considerably contribute to emotional well-being.
